Note: A "verified" .mcaddon does not mean "approved by Mojang." In the modding community, "verified" means the file structure follows the strict manifest format, has valid UUIDs, and will not trigger the "Import Failed" error in Minecraft.

You must first unpack the .jar file using a tool like WinRAR or 7-Zip to access the textures, models, and code logic. how+to+convert+jar+to+mcaddon+verified
